Shelton Terrace Rep is a small, tightly built pocket of 30 homes, all dating to the early 1970s, with a median build year of 1970. That uniform age is the dominant pricing factor here — buyers are essentially evaluating the same generation of construction and deciding how much has been updated versus deferred. With no community amenities identified from current MLS data, the value proposition rests entirely on the home itself and its lot, not on shared infrastructure.
At a median living area of 1,144 square feet, this is a compact-home market, which tends to appeal to buyers looking for a smaller footprint rather than maximum square footage. The homestead share of just over half (53.3%) suggests a meaningful mix of owner-occupants and non-homesteaded owners, which can mean a wider range of maintenance condition from one listing to the next. For sellers, that makes presentation and documented updates more persuasive than comparable size alone.

The market around Shelton Terrace
Shelton Terrace is too small for its own price trend, so here is the market around it.
In ZIP 32808, 224 homes are on the market and 29% are under contract — a steady corner of Orlando.
Across Orange County, 5,909 homes are active and 1,877 pending (24% under contract).
In ZIP 32808 (Orlando), 383 homes closed in the last 12 months at a median of $257K ($197/sq ft), up 1.2% year over year, with a median 43 days on market. Right now 54 active and 29 pending listings put supply at about 4.3 months — a balanced market. See the live ZIP 32808 housing market and the Orange County market.
ZIP and county figures describe the wider market, not Shelton Terrace specifically. Momentum Research analysis of MLS records.
Shelton Terrace Rep by the numbers
From county property records and closed MLS sales for the Shelton Terrace Rep subdivision: 5 homes on record; built 1972; typical size about 1,036 heated sq ft; 3 bedrooms is the median. Housing mix: single-family 100%.
| Year | Recorded sales | Median price |
|---|---|---|
| 2017 | 1 | $90,000 |
| 2018 | 1 | $145,000 |
| 2022 | 1 | $258,000 |
| 2025 | 1 | $240,000 |
| 2026 | 1 | $260,000 |
Newest recorded sale: $260,000 on 2026-01-16.

A Small, Consistent-Vintage Pocket
With only 30 homes total, Shelton Terrace Rep is a limited-inventory community, so pricing conversations here are less about broad trend lines and more about individual home condition, lot specifics, and how recently systems have been updated. The narrow construction window of 1969 to 1972 means most buyers are comparing homes of essentially the same age, which puts real weight on renovation history — roof, electrical, plumbing, and kitchen or bath updates will separate one listing from another far more than square footage will.
The median living area of 1,144 square feet points to smaller, efficient homes rather than larger family-scaled floor plans. Combined with a homestead share just above half, this reads as a community with a real mix of long-term owner-occupants and non-homesteaded holdings, which can translate into a broader spread of upkeep levels across listings. Buyers should expect to evaluate each home on its own condition rather than assuming a uniform standard across the street.
